Many people are unaware that there are actually TWO types of title insurance. There's the Owner's Policy and the Lender's (or Loan) Policy. Both of these policies are important during the real estate transactions - but do you know the difference? I haven't been able to get an answer to this. I understand why an owner would need a title insurance policy, but why does the lender? The insurance is on the land, not the policy owner, so the owner's policy would cover any leins, claims, etc that pop up, which would resolve all title claims. What is left for the lender's policy? Can you give one example of a problem that the lender's policy would cover that the owner's would not? Why is the owner's homeowner's insurance policy acceptable and they don't need a separate policy for the lender?
@ArrowTitleServices
@ArrowTitleServices 3 жыл бұрын
Hi Darrell - thank you for your question! Lender’s title insurance does not protect your investment in the home (your equity). If someone sues with a claim against your property ownership, you are the first person responsible. The lender’s require a title insurance policy that protects them against claims that affect the lender’s loan. So if you are unable to pay when an issue happens - then they are still protected with their investment of lending you money. They're essentially covering themselves, and not you - so if they're protecting themselves, it's a no brainer that the owner should want to protect themselves as well. Also, the owner's policy lasts for as long as you own the property -so that could be 40+ years, whereas the Lender's policy only lasts as long as the loan still has a balance. @@ArrowTitleServices Your explanation seems to stress the importance of an owner's policy. I understand the importance of that. I am trying to understand why a lender's policy isn't strictly double coverage. Why can't the lender just require the owner to have a policy without buying a new policy to cover the lender's interest? That's the case with homeowner's insurance. And can you not provide one example of a situation where the lender's policy will cover a lein, claim or another other financial issue where the owner's policy would not?
@ArrowTitleServices
@ArrowTitleServices 3 жыл бұрын
@@mtnBikr In our explanation - we mentioned the Lender's policy and the differences between them to why they need to be separate. You have to understand the purpose of one, to understand the other. Both policies are on separate amounts of money (one adjusts, and one doesn't), and they last for different amounts of time. The Lender's policy will not cover other liens and such when it comes to the property. When you receive a mortgage on a property - that is a new lien against the property. If buying or refinancing a property, whether strictly land or with a home, a lender will require their lien position is insured & A lender providing a first mortgage loan must verify their lien is in first position. Additionally, the most important reason comes to foreclosure. In the case of foreclosure, whoever is in first position, gets paid first. Lender’s title insurance does what it says - it insures the lender against anything missed during the title search or legal claims against the owner’s property. The title search states the ownership and lien status of the property, then title insurance protects the lender in case something was missed. In the event someone challenges your title, we will defend your title and pay all related costs and loss in property value that might ensue, up to the limit of your policy. . A lender’s policy insures ONLY the lender’s specific interest (their money) in the title to your home. Think of it like this: If someone tries to stake claim to your land after you've purchased it - If you have no mortgage - it falls on you. If you have a mortgage, it still falls onto you - BUT if there's anything that threatens the lender from having the first position mortgage wise - then the policy pretty much ensures they are still going to get their money because it's a policy that covers the loan amount specifically. Also don't forget Owner's policy isn't mandatory - but Lender's policy is. So if the Owner declines Title Insurance - the Lender is still protected.

Hi, thank you so much for commenting. That's actually not the case, we run into title issues all the time when we are preparing documents for closing. Our job is to make sure everything transfers properly and smoothly and we work behind the scenes to do just that. There are a lot of times when people prepare their own deeds incorrectly, or there are missing links in the chain of title. We find these errors and fix them before issuing a new policy. The loan company doesn't make money from the sale of a lender's policy. It is solely required because they want to make sure there are no title defects on the property they are funding. This is in their interest in case anything comes up in the future (and problems do come up sometimes - which is when you would put in a claim to title insurance just like you would if something damaged your home & you claim it on your homeowner's insurance). The Owner's policy truly does protect the buyer in their true ownership of the home and if anyone ever tries to fight that, that's when title insurance kicks in. We hope this clears this up for you! I inherited 5 acres of land. My plan was to build a house on it in a few months. I paid for a preliminary title search, it came back this past Friday with 7 judgments.... in my siblings name. Court fines and child support. Is this my responsibility? Can l buy title insurance now to avoid paying their debt? 🤦🏾
@ArrowTitleServices
@ArrowTitleServices 3 жыл бұрын
Hi Renee! Unfortunately, purchasing title insurance right now would not make the judgements satisfied. Title Insurance is most effective when there’s a transfer of ownership because a part of our job is to make sure the title is completely free and clear of those liens/judgements before transferring to the new owner. Then from there, it ensures that nothing from the past can come back to haunt you. But, with your circumstance - it really would just depend because if the property was just transferred to you via inheritance, it’s likely you will assume the debt they incurred. Without reviewing the title search, it’s very hard to determine what would attach to the property in the way of liens and judgments - so it’s hard to give a general answer. Since you already have a search, perhaps the person who did the search can guide you on what needs to be cleared to clear the title. We hope this helps!

I am buying a new townhouse, should I get title insurance even if I share the land with other townhouse owners? How does that work?
@ArrowTitleServices
@ArrowTitleServices 3 жыл бұрын
@@tiffanyjordan7872 Absolutely! When it comes to condos, apartments, and townhouses - title insurance is still very important because we research the chain of title (ownership) and make sure that there were no mistakes made in the past and insure the property in regards to the property being "free and clear". We're also the ones who handle the closing and put all the documents you need together for closing day. So even though there isn't technically land associated with your townhouse that you own - you still have "interest" in the land - or essentially part ownership. I hope that makes sense!
